**Job Title:** ServiceNow Platform Engineer
**Role Summary**
Senior ServiceNow Platform Engineer responsible for end‑to‑end platform upgrade cycles, performance diagnostics, scoped application development, and enterprise integration support. Provides technical leadership, guides junior developers, and serves as Release Manager for assigned customers in a highly governed, federal environment.
**Expectations**
- Execute 2–3+ full platform upgrade cycles per year in a multi‑instance environment.
- Maintain instance health, performance, and governance; mentor junior staff.
- Communicate blockers, risks, and recommendations clearly to internal leadership and customer stakeholders.
- Operate remotely, available during 9 AM–3 PM Eastern core hours.
- Maintain Secret clearance.
**Key Responsibilities**
- Lead platform upgrades, monthly patching, and instance cloning with post‑clone cleanup.
- Govern Skipped Records, ensuring proper OOTB vs. custom retention.
- Design, build, and deploy Scoped Applications using ServiceNow Studio, Application Repository, update sets, CI/CD pipelines, and AES.
- Perform advanced Root Cause Analysis on performance issues, database queries, script failures, and integration failures (REST/SOAP, MID Server, OAuth/MFA).
- Serve as Release Manager, coordinating deployments across customer teams and adhering to Change Request (CR) governance.
- Mentor junior developers and contribute to platform improvement initiatives.
- Engage in customer troubleshooting sessions and collaborate with cross‑functional teams.
**Required Skills**
- ServiceNow platform engineering – upgrades, governance, diagnostics, and performance tuning.
- Scoped Application architecture, Studio development, and best‑practice coding.
- Release engineering – Application Repository, update sets, version control, AES, CI/CD, multi‑instance deployment.
- Integration expertise – IntegrationHub, REST/SOAP web services, MID Server, enterprise authentication (OAuth, Mutual Auth, certificates).
- Strong problem‑solving, communication, and customer‑centric mindset.
- Experience in high‑governance, federal, or regulated environments; familiarity with ITSM, CMDB, ITOM.
**Required Education & Certifications**
- ServiceNow Certified System Administrator (CSA).
- ServiceNow Certified Application Developer (CAD).
- ServiceNow Certified Implementation Specialist (CIS) – Discovery, ITSM or equivalent (minimum one required).
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or related field (preferred).
